Monthly Cost of Living

Monthly costs for one person with rent: $616 in Fond du Sac versus $954 in Port Louis.

Estimated couple costs with rent: $1,011 in Fond du Sac versus $1,597 in Port Louis.

Monthly costs for a family of three with rent: $1,405 in Fond du Sac versus $2,239 in Port Louis.

Living in Fond du Sac costs roughly 35% less than in Port Louis, driven mainly by Getting Around.

Both cities sit below the global median: Fond du Sac 55% lower, Port Louis 30% lower.
